Sales Development Representatives
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
Cohesity is the leader in AI-powered data security. Over 13,600 enterprise customers, including over 85 of the Fortune 100 and nearly 70% of the Global 500, rely on Cohesity to strengthen their resilience while providing Gen AI insights into their vast amounts of data. Formed from the combination of Cohesity with Veritas' enterprise data protection business, the company's solutions secure and protect data on-premises, in the cloud, and at the edge. Backed by NVIDIA, IBM, HPE, Cisco, AWS, Google Cloud, and others, Cohesity is headquartered in Santa Clara, CA, with offices around the globe.
We've been named a Leader by multiple analyst firms and have been globally recognized for Innovation, Product Strength, and Simplicity in Design , and our culture.
Want to join the leader in AI-powered data security?
The
Sales Development Representatives (SDRs)
play a critical role in driving awareness and the adoption of Cohesity's solutions.
This foundational role is suited for individuals passionate about beginning a career in sales. The role is focused on identifying new business opportunities and contributing to the development of a strong and sustainable sales pipeline.
Key Responsibilities
- We are hiring to SDRs to cover the following territories: DACH, Iberia, UAE, South Africa and Türkiye
- Collaborate with team members to build and refine outbound prospecting lists.
- Identify key decision-makers within target accounts.
- Create and execute multi-channel outreach sequences (phone, email, LinkedIn, etc.).
- Conduct discovery calls to assess prospective needs and introduce Cohesity solutions.
- Respond promptly to inbound leads via phone, email, LinkedIn, etc.
- Qualify leads using predefined criteria and book meetings for Account Executives to progress opportunities.
- Work closely with account executives to hand off qualified opportunities.
- Develop deep knowledge of Cohesity's platform to confidently communicate our value proposition.
Qualifications And Experience
- Must be fluent in English and in either German, Spanish, Arabic or Turkish.
- Required to attend the Blanchardstown Dublin office Monday to Friday.
- Enthusiasm for sales, with ideally 1+ year of relevant experience.
- Comfortable using CRM and prospecting tools.
- Experience with researching companies, cold calling, emailing, and navigating organizational hierarchies.
- Confident in making cold calls and handling objections.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Receptive to coaching and continuous feedback.
- High level of grit and perseverance in a fast-paced environment.
- Strong work ethic and goal-oriented mindset.
- Collaborative, team-first attitude with a willingness to share knowledge and best practices.
- Self-motivated with a focus on learning and career development.
- Ability to multitask and manage time effectively.
- College or bachelor's degree.
